The United States Hispanic Chamber of Commerce (USHCC) Advocacy Training Program is designed to empower chamber leaders with the tools and knowledge needed to effectively advocate for the interests of their businesses and communities. This training session, in conjunction with Top Latino DC lobbyists, focuses on enhancing chamber leaders' understanding of public policy, legislative processes, and grassroots advocacy strategies. Chamber leaders will learn how to engage with policymakers, build coalitions, and influence decision-makers in the new Administration and Congress. The training also emphasizes the importance of amplifying the voice of Hispanic-owned businesses in shaping policies that foster economic growth.
